Style and Layout Factors To Consider



While crafting a funeral program, you'll want to pay very close attention to design and format to guarantee it resonates with attendees.

Beginning by choosing a layout that's very easy to browse, balancing photos and message for aesthetic appeal. Select a color pattern that mirrors the deceased's individuality or the overall mood you intend to communicate-- soft pastels for a mild touch, or much deeper tones for a more somber feeling.

Usage clear typefaces for readability; prevent extremely attractive styles that may distract. Incorporate headings and subheadings to guide viewers via areas like the order of service and obituary.

Lastly, take into consideration the dimension and folding design of the program-- standard booklets or simple pamphlets can both work well relying on your choices.

Personal Touches to Honor Your Family Member



Integrating personal touches into a funeral program can make it truly special, recognizing the special life of your liked one. You may consist of preferred quotes, cherished memories, or stories that mirror their individuality.

Think about adding photographs that record purposeful minutes, showcasing their interests and relationships. You can likewise incorporate their favored shades or motifs throughout the program layout, developing a graph of their life.

If they had actually a favored song or poem, including the lyrics can add an emotional layer. Additionally, think of a personal message or tribute from family members that expresses love and gratefulness.

These thoughtful details will not just commemorate their life but likewise give comfort to those going to, making the experience extra significant for every person entailed.
